Betting on the Outcomes of Measurements: A Bayesian Theory of Quantum Probability [PDF]

open access: yesarXiv, 2002
We develop a systematic approach to quantum probability as a theory of rational betting in quantum gambles. In these games of chance the agent is betting in advance on the outcomes of several (finitely many) incompatible measurements. One of the measurements is subsequently chosen and performed and the money placed on the other measurements is returned
